Integrating Sustainability Competences into Engineering Curricula Requires Strategic, Holistic Approach
Sustainability competences are not effectively embedded in engineering education due to isolated experiences and a lack of systematic integration across degree programs.
Sustainability · 2019
Key Findings
- 01Existing courses in humanities and engineering projects, along with final degree projects, are suitable for developing a holistic and reflective approach to sustainability.
- 02There is a notable lack of environmental issues in Informatics Engineering curricula and ethical issues in Industrial Engineering curricula.
- 03Sustainability integration is generally not systematic or strategic across degree programs.

Limitations
The study's findings are specific to Spanish universities and may not reflect global trends in engineering education.
